Title: Model2 reload during HOTD gameplay?
Post by: unclet on March 07, 2011, 08:31:06 am
I read somewhere that shooting off the screen does not work to reload but that remapping a control could work, although I am not sure what to remap.  Any help would be appreciated.
Title: Re: Model2 reload during HOTD gameplay?
Post by: BadMouth on March 07, 2011, 10:00:35 am
It isn't possible to remap controls on the light gun games in M2.
The right mouse button reloads in M2.

What guns are you using?

If Aim-Traks, from what I've read (I don't have them),
they were probably referring to mapping a button (or shoot offscreen) to the right mouse button in the Aim-Trak utility.

Shooting off screen works for a little bit in HOTD on M2, but eventally you will hit something off screen and the game will minimize.  From what I understand, this has to do with the fullscreen not being true full screen, but rather a reallly big maximized window.

You won't have any issues with the ACT Labs gun. 
It's pretty much plug and play with the M2 emulator.

To my knowledge, nobody has succeeded in getting the Player 2 gun to work in M2 though. :-\
(no matter what guns they were using)
